Top musical production:<br />

The Lion King<br />

Many of you I don’t doubt<br />

have seen the film, what<br />

better than a trip to the<br />

theatre to enjoy Disney’s<br />

lavish production of The<br />

Lion King. Something of<br />

a global phenomenon,<br />

the show’s performed for<br />

over 90 million guests in<br />

a multitude of languages.<br />

It’s an incredible amalgam<br />

of disciplines and artistry,<br />

bringing together music,<br />

acting dance, puppet<br />

making, stage design,<br />

lighting - in fact it’s hard<br />

to convey how all this is<br />

combined into such a rich<br />

and entertaining package,<br />

resulting in a show that’s<br />

almost dreamlike in quality.<br />

Sitting in the audience,<br />

seeing the curtains open,<br />

the richness of colours was<br />

something akin to sitting<br />

in front of a ‘retina’ screen,<br />

dazzling in fact. What I<br />

found truly staggering was<br />

how clever and effective<br />

the puppet representations<br />

of animals were. Amazing<br />

giraffes, an incredible<br />

cheetah, gazelle wheels,<br />

what is achieved on stage<br />

in terms of visual effects is<br />

brilliant.<br />

The Lion King show has<br />

great appeal to a very wide<br />

audience, children in the<br />

audience loved it, as did<br />

the adults, the loud cheers<br />

and applause at the finish<br />

summed it all up!<br />
